About Schools in Lakeside Marblehead, Ohio

Lakeside Marblehead, Ohio is home to 2 schools, including 2 public schools. The city's schools span 1 elementary school, , and 1 high school.

With an average rating of 7.8 out of 10, schools in Lakeside Marblehead perform strongly on the MySchoolScout composite scale, which measures academic achievement, student growth, equity, and school environment.

The highest-performing school in Lakeside Marblehead is Danbury High School with a composite score of 8.3/10, demonstrating strong academic outcomes and school quality metrics.

Lakeside Marblehead is served by 1 school district: Danbury Local. These districts collectively serve 544 students.

Lakeside Marblehead's community shows 44% bachelor's degree attainment with a median household income of $76,627. The poverty rate in the area is 4.5%.

Community Profile

Lakeside Marblehead has a median household income of $76,627. It is a well-educated community where 44%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$274,700, with a median rent of $863/month. The local poverty rate of 4.5%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 25 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
